Understanding What a General Service Provider Is

What Does a Basic Specialist Do?

A general contractor, often abbreviated as GC, is in charge of looking after a construction job from beginning to conclusion. They handle subcontractors, procure products, and guarantee the task abides by timelines and budgets. Their function can vary relying on the complexity of the project.

The Relevance of Working with a Licensed Contractor

Hiring a licensed professional not just ensures that they fulfill industry criteria however additionally protects you legally. A qualified GC has actually completed necessary training and understands local building regulations and regulations.

The Pros of Employing a Basic Contractor

1. Knowledge in Job Management

Professional Oversight:

General service providers have actually specialized understanding in handling various trades involved in building. They recognize what's required at https://pastelink.net/wupdv38b every stage and can anticipate prospective issues before they escalate.

Efficient Coordination:

A GC collaborates between various subcontractors-- plumbing professionals, electricians, carpenters-- which lowers delays triggered by miscommunication or organizing conflicts.

2. Time Savings

Streamlined Processes:

With their knowledge, basic specialists frequently complete tasks quicker than home owners might on their own. This is specifically real if you're juggling numerous responsibilities.

Fewer Delays:

A GC's well established partnerships with subcontractors can lead to quicker reactions and concern organizing for your project.

3. Cost Management

Budget Control:

A seasoned service provider understands just how to approximate expenses precisely and avoid shock expenditures that can derail your budget.

Access to Discounts:

Accredited contractors frequently have actually established connections with distributors which may permit them to gain access to price cuts not available to individual homeowners.

4. Legal Protection

Contractual Commitments:

When you work with a qualified contractor, you enter into formal agreements that protect both parties legally must disputes develop during the project.

Insurance Protection:

General professionals usually bring obligation insurance coverage and workers' payment, ensuring security versus possible accidents or problems during construction.

The Cons of Hiring a Basic Contractor

1. Greater Costs

Labor Costs:

Hiring a GC indicates you're paying for their competence and administration abilities. This can bring about higher total job prices compared to DIY approaches.

Markup on Materials:

GCs usually bill markups on materials bought through them which might inflate budget quotes otherwise managed properly.

2. Less Control Over the Project

Delegation Challenges:

By hiring someone else to manage your project, you give up certain degrees of control. If you're really specific concerning details or changes during building and construction, this can bring about frustration.

Communication Obstacles:

If you're not straight handling subcontractors on your own, communication could get slowed down leading to misunderstandings regarding your vision for the project.

3. Trust fund Issues

Finding Dependable Contractors:

Not all general service providers are equivalent; some may cut corners or lack experience. Finding somebody trustworthy calls for diligent study and recommendations checks.

Potential for Misalignment:

Sometimes the GC's vision could differ from yours; this misalignment can impact complete satisfaction levels with the outcome otherwise addressed very early on.

Evaluating Your Requirements: When Need To You Hire a General Contractor?

Assessing Job Complexity

If your task includes several trades or complicated requirements-- like plumbing together with electrical job-- hiring a basic contractor makes sense as they can effectively collaborate whatever under one roof.

Your Available Time Commitment

Consider how much time you reasonably have available for managing your project. If you're busy with job or individual obligations, employing a GC could eliminate anxiety by allowing them manage everyday tasks related to construction.
